Parking at Ithaca College

B-

Better for Upperclassmen

Parking is very expensive for Freshman, better for Upperclassmen. Parkit Permits are only valid in certain areas of campus, and campus safety is not afraid to ticket your car. I feel like parking could be done better, especially since some parking lots are not full. A car is not necessary on campus, but to get off campus, it is much better to have a car than having to use public transportation.

Campus Housing at Ithaca College

A-

Dorm Life

There are many options for housing on the Ithaca College campus. Ranging in cost, you could live in a single, double, or triple in the traditional quads. There are the towers with quite a view of the lake. The terraces are a little bit nicer, again with a view. There are also on campus apartments available that can open up different options for students. Having only lived in the quads, I am not a fan of the setup of the rooms. Hallways are set up kind of "hotel-style" where there are just rooms next to each other. I feel that if there were rooms across from each other or underclass suites, it would be easier to meet people in the dorm.

Transportation at Ithaca College

A-

Bus

The bus is incredibly convenient. You can have a bus pass added to your ID card and it goes downtown and to the mall every half hour, and it hits the streets on the way there. It is cheap otherwise so, it is a good option.

Weather at Ithaca College

C

SAD

There is a saying here that is "It looks like an Ithaca Day." An Ithaca day is a gray, dreary day with either rain or snow. I would say that at least 2/3 of the school year there is precipitation. It is funny when it turns sunny, because there will be people sunbathing when it is only about 50 out.
